Abstract :
Photohydrolysis of 3,4-dimethoxynitrobenzene in alkaline media is used for the determination of the ultraviolet UV.
intensity from a xenon chloride excimer lamp providing intense narrow band radiation at ls308 nm XeCl).. The
intensity measurement is based on UV spectral absorption measurement of the 2-methoxy-5-nitrophenolate anion formation
from photohydrolysis of 3,4-dimethoxynitrobenzene. This actinometer is convenient for photolysis studies and measurements
of UV intensities at wavelengths between 200–450 nm. A photokinetic model is presented for the reaction which is
generally applicable for any two component photochemical system. The electrical power and distance dependence of the
conversion degree and the UV intensity of the lamps was investigated. q1999 Elsevier Science B.V. All rights reserved.
